Honoring a Real Hero Comrades
Just a few things that are going on in your Post on the 22nd of Sept our Commander Troy and Quartermaster Bill attended the American Legion Post 449’s monthly meeting. This was a special occasion as we were invited to help Honor Officer John Krahn. He was given many certificates and awards that night. Here in the picture Commander Troy is presenting a Plaque from Our Post for his heroism that day, Memorial Day 26 May 2009, when he help save a Mother and her Son from a terrible car train accident. He has a long road to go, but he said he is recovering slowly.
Buddy Poppy Drive
Comrades,
Greetings to everyone. It is still 2009 yet summer has ended and autumn has begun. With that, we have Veterans Day (also known as Armistice Day – after the declaration of the Armistice that ended World War I on November 11, 1918) coming up. This year, November 11 falls on Wednesday. On this date, we pay respect to veterans of all wars and conflicts. In addition, we as members of the VFW also go out to our communities and share buddy poppies with the local citizenry. We will be conducting our Buddy Poppy Distribution on Friday, November 6th and Saturday, November 7th (10:00 A.M. to 4:00 P.M. on both days) at various grocery stores and post offices. In dedication to the men who fought and died in France and Belgium during World War I (the buddy poppy is the memorial flower which bore silent witness at Flanders Fields), it is hoped that we can both commemorate those who have gone before us and assist those who are currently in need. So, please donate your time and effort to help your fellow veterans, especially those less fortunate.
